      Dealing with children's exposure to inappropriate language or behavior can be a challenging experience for parents. The speaker in this conversation shared an experience where her son was exposed to homophobic slurs from his peers. She was conflicted about whether to address the situation with the children or their parents. The speaker's own upbringing and experiences influenced her perspective, as she came from a less progressive area and had encountered similar situations in the past. Ultimately, she decided to explain the meaning behind the word to her son and let the school handle the situation. The speaker acknowledged that there are limitations to what parents can do and emphasized the importance of helping children learn how to deal with such situations on their own. The conversation also touched upon the complexities of balancing involvement and letting go, as well as the various forms of teasing and bullying children may face.

    • Putting the child first in co-parentingStay organized, prioritize the child's needs, use tools, communicate, and stay flexible to create a healthier co-parenting relationship.

      When coping with the challenges of co-parenting after a relationship ends, it's essential to prioritize the child's needs above all else. Flexibility and organization are key in creating a setup that works best for everyone involved. Rigid advice can be helpful, but it's crucial to consider the unique circumstances of each situation. Emotions and guilt are natural, but focusing on what's best for the child can simplify the logistics and help minimize guilt. Remember, every decision should be based on what's best for the child. Staying organized, using tools like spreadsheets, and being open to communication and flexibility can make the process smoother. Lastly, prioritizing the child's needs can help create a healthier and more functional co-parenting relationship.
